Abstract

This paper presents a multi-beam antenna array with Rotman lens-feed. This proposed antenna array consists of 16×10 elements, 10 feeding networks with low noise amplifier, a Rotman lens and a power and control module. All the components are integrated together. An antenna prototype is fabricated and measured. The antenna array can cover the frequency band of 2.9 GHz to 3.5 GHz and the measured results show good performances of the antenna array.
